export abstract class CSSRuleValidator {
  readonly #affectedProperties: string[];

  constructor(affectedProperties: string[]) {
    this.#affectedProperties = affectedProperties;
  }

  /**
   * If `isRuleValid` returns false, it means there is a hint to be shown. The hint is retrieved by invoking `getAuthoringHint`.
   */
  abstract isRuleValid(comput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null, parentsComputedStyles?: Map<String, String>|null):
      boolean;

  getAffectedProperties(): string[] {
    return this.#affectedProperties;
  }

  abstract getAuthoringHint(
      propertyName: string, comput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null,
      parentComputed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): AuthoringHint;
}

export class AlignContentValidator extends CSSRuleValidator {
  constructor() {
    super(['align-content']);
  }

  isRuleValid(comput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): boolean {
    if (computedStyles === null || computedStyles === undefined) {
      return true;
    }
    if (!isFlexContainer(computedStyles)) {
      return true;
    }
    return computedStyles.get('flex-wrap') !== 'nowrap';
  }

  getAuthoringHint(): AuthoringHint {
    const reasonPropertyDeclaration = buildStyledPropertyText('flex-wrap');
    const affectedPropertyDeclarationCode = buildStyledPropertyText('align-content');

    return new AuthoringHint(
        AuthoringHintType.INACTIVE_PROPERTY,
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leReason,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
          'AFFECTED_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': affectedPropertyDeclarationCode,
        }),
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leFix,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
        }),
    );
  }
}

export class PaddingValidator extends CSSRuleValidator {
  constructor() {
    super([
      'padding',
      'padding-top',
      'padding-right',
      'padding-bottom',
      'padding-left',
    ]);
  }

  isRuleValid(comput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): boolean {
    const display = computedStyles?.get('display');
    if (display === null || display === undefined) {
      return true;
    }
    return !['table-row-group', 'table-header-group', 'table-footer-group', 'table-row', 'table-column-group',
             'table-column']
                .includes(display as string);
  }

  getAuthoringHint(property: string, comput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): AuthoringHint {
    const reasonPropertyDeclaration = buildStyledRuleText('display', computedStyles?.get('display'));
    const affectedPropertyDeclarationCode = buildStyledPropertyText(property);

    return new AuthoringHint(
        AuthoringHintType.INACTIVE_PROPERTY,
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leReason,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
          'AFFECTED_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': affectedPropertyDeclarationCode,
        }),
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leFix,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
        }),
    );
  }
}

export class PositionValidator extends CSSRuleValidator {
  constructor() {
    super([
      'top',
      'right',
      'bottom',
      'left',
    ]);
  }

  isRuleValid(comput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): boolean {
    const position = computedStyles?.get('position');
    if (position === null || position === undefined) {
      return true;
    }
    return position !== 'static';
  }

  getAuthoringHint(property: string, comput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): AuthoringHint {
    const reasonPropertyDeclaration = buildStyledRuleText('position', computedStyles?.get('position'));
    const affectedPropertyDeclarationCode = buildStyledPropertyText(property);

    return new AuthoringHint(
        AuthoringHintType.INACTIVE_PROPERTY,
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leReason,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
          'AFFECTED_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': affectedPropertyDeclarationCode,
        }),
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leFix,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
        }),
    );
  }
}

export class ZIndexValidator extends CSSRuleValidator {
  constructor() {
    super([
      'z-index',
    ]);
  }

  isRuleValid(comput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null, parentComputed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): boolean {
    const position = computedStyles?.get('position');
    if (position === null || position === undefined) {
      return true;
    }
    return ['absolute', 'relative', 'fixed', 'sticky'].includes(position as string) ||
        isFlexContainer(parentComputedStyles);
  }

  getAuthoringHint(property: string, computedStyles: Map<String, String>|null): AuthoringHint {
    const reasonPropertyDeclaration = buildStyledRuleText('position', computedStyles?.get('position'));
    const affectedPropertyDeclarationCode = buildStyledPropertyText(property);

    return new AuthoringHint(
        AuthoringHintType.INACTIVE_PROPERTY,
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leReason,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
          'AFFECTED_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': affectedPropertyDeclarationCode,
        }),
        i18nString(UIStrings.ruleViolatedBySameElementRuleFix, {
          'REASON_PROPERTY_DECLARATION_CODE': reasonPropertyDeclaration,
        }),
    );
  }
}
